The Club at Crazy Horse Ranch
About
The Club at Crazy Horse Ranch (previously known as Salinas Golf & Country Club) in Monterey boasts a reputation as "the friendliest club in the area." Opened in 1925, it's also known as one of the area's oldest clubs though they are loathe to label themselves as "traditional". The golf course sprawls across rolling countryside dotted with mature trees and the occasional water hazard. Originally opened as a nine-hole layout, the golf course may appear somewhat short at just over 6,200 yards from the back tees but don't underestimate its level of difficulty. It's a tight layout that demands accuracy, especially when navigating the small greens. There is plenty of variety at The Club at Crazy Horse Ranch, you may even find yourself using all the clubs in your bag. The golf course finishes with a stunning view of Salinas Valley from an elevated tee. The fairway slopes downhill to a well protected green guarded on the left with trees and on the right with bunkers.
